8 Detailed Description  
8.1 Overview  
The isolator in Figure 12 is based on a capacitive isolation barrier technique. The I/O channel of the device  
consists of two internal data channels, a high-frequency (HF) channel with a bandwidth from 100 kbps up to  
25 Mbps, and a low-frequency (LF) channel covering the range from 100 kbps down to DC.  
In principle, a single-ended input signal entering the HF channel is split into a differential signal via the inverter  
gate at the input. The following capacitor-resistor networks differentiate the signal into transient pulses, which  
then are converted into CMOS levels by a comparator. The transient pulses at the input of the comparator can  
be either above or below the common mode voltage VREF depending on whether the input bit transitions from 0  
to 1 or 1 to 0. The comparator threshold is adjusted based on the expected bit transition. A decision logic (DCL)  
at the output of the HF channel comparator measures the durations between signal transients. If the duration  
between two consecutive transients exceeds a certain time limit (as in the case of a low-frequency signal), the  
DCL forces the output-multiplexer to switch from the high-frequency to the low-frequency channel.

Because low-frequency input signals require the internal capacitors to assume prohibitively large values, these  
signals are pulse-width modulated (PWM) with the carrier frequency of an internal oscillator, thus creating a  
sufficiently high frequency, capable of passing the capacitive barrier. As the input is modulated, a low-pass filter  
(LPF) is needed to remove the high-frequency carrier from the actual data before passing it on to the output  
multiplexer.

8.3.1.4 Safety Limiting Values  
Safety limiting intends to minimize potential damage to the isolation barrier upon failure of input or output circuitry. A failure of  
the I/O can allow low resistance to ground or the supply and, without current limiting, dissipate sufficient power to overheat  
the die and damage the isolation barrier, potentially leading to secondary system failures.

The safety-limiting constraint is the absolute-maximum junction temperature specified in the Absolute Maximum  
Ratings table. The power dissipation and junction-to-air thermal impedance of the device installed in the  
application hardware determines the junction temperature. The assumed junction-to-air thermal resistance in the  
Thermal Information table is that of a device installed on a High-K Test Board for Leaded Surface-Mount  
Packages. The power is the recommended maximum input voltage times the current. The junction temperature is  
then the ambient temperature plus the power times the junction-to-air thermal resistance.

9.1 Application Information  
The ISO7310-Q1 device uses single-ended TTL-logic switching technology. The supply voltage range is from 3 V  
to 5.5 V for both supplies, VCC1 and VCC2. When designing with digital isolators, keep in mind that due to the  
single-ended design structure, digital isolators do not conform to any specific interface standard and are only  
intended for isolating single-ended CMOS or TTL digital signal lines. The isolator is typically placed between the  
data controller (essentially μC or UART), and a data converter or a line transceiver, regardless of the interface  
type or standard.

9.2.2.1 Electromagnetic Compatibility (EMC) Considerations  
Many applications in harsh industrial environment are sensitive to disturbances such as electrostatic discharge  
(ESD), electrical fast transient (EFT), surge and electromagnetic emissions. These electromagnetic disturbances  
are regulated by international standards such as IEC 61000-4-x and CISPR 22. Although system-level  
performance and reliability depends, to a large extent, on the application board design and layout, the ISO7310-  
Q1 device incorporates many chip-level design improvements for overall system robustness. Some of these  
improvements include:  
Robust ESD protection cells for input and output signal pins and inter-chip bond pads.  
Low-resistance connectivity of ESD cells to supply and ground pins.  
Enhanced performance of high voltage isolation capacitor for better tolerance of ESD, EFT and surge events.  
Bigger on-chip decoupling capacitors to bypass undesirable high energy signals through a low impedance  
path.  
PMOS and NMOS devices isolated from each other by using guard rings to avoid triggering of parasitic  
SCRs.  
Reduced common mode currents across the isolation barrier by ensuring purely differential internal operation.

10 Power Supply Recommendations  
To help ensure reliable operation at data rates and supply voltages, a 0.1-µF bypass capacitor is recommended  
at input and output supply pins (VCC1 and VCC2). The capacitors should be placed as close to the supply pins as  
possible. If only a single primary-side power supply is available in an application, isolated power can be  
generated for the secondary-side with the help of a transformer driver such as Texas Instruments' SN6501-Q1  
device. For such applications, detailed power supply design and transformer selection recommendations are  
available in SN6501-Q1 datasheet (SLLSEF3).

11 Layout  
11.1 Layout Guidelines  
A minimum of four layers is required to accomplish a low EMI PCB design (see Figure 19). Layer stacking should  
be in the following order (top-to-bottom): high-speed signal layer, ground plane, power plane and low-frequency  
signal layer.  
Routing the high-speed traces on the top layer avoids the use of vias (and the introduction of their  
inductances) and allows for clean interconnects between the isolator and the transmitter and receiver circuits  
of the data link.  
Placing a solid ground plane next to the high-speed signal layer establishes controlled impedance for  
transmission line interconnects and provides an excellent low-inductance path for the return current flow.  
Placing the power plane next to the ground plane creates additional high-frequency bypass capacitance of  
approximately 100 pF/in2.  
Routing the slower speed control signals on the bottom layer allows for greater flexibility as these signal links  
usually have margin to tolerate discontinuities such as vias.  
If an additional supply voltage plane or signal layer is needed, add a second power or ground plane system to  
the stack to keep it symmetrical. This makes the stack mechanically stable and prevents it from warping. Also the  
power and ground plane of each power system can be placed closer together, thus increasing the high-frequency  
bypass capacitance significantly.  
For detailed layout recommendations, see the application note SLLA284, Digital Isolator Design Guide.  
11.1.1 PCB Material  
For digital circuit boards operating at less than 150 Mbps, (or rise and fall times greater than 1 ns), and trace  
lengths of up to 10 inches, use standard FR-4 UL94V-0 printed circuit board. This PCB is preferred over cheaper  
alternatives because of lower dielectric losses at high frequencies, less moisture absorption, greater strength and  
stiffness, and the self-extinguishing flammability-characteristics.
